If your NY driver's license has been stolen or lost as a result of a crime, you should file a report with your local police department. In doing so, you will help protect yourself from identity theft. As an added benefit, if you report your stolen license or learner's permit to the police, the New York Department of Motor Vehicles (DMV) will waive your replacement fee. To live in a house, a home, an apartment, a room or other similar place in NY State for 90 days is considered "presumptive evidence" that you are a resident of New York State. A police officer can use this as evidence to issue a traffic ticket if you drive in New York State without a New York State driver license or vehicle registration. To get a free replacement for a driver license or learner permit that was stolen or was lost due to a crime, you must get form MVB from a police agency. This form is available only from police agencies, not from the DMV. When is a replacement drivers license required in New York? You are required to maintain a valid copy of drivers license credentials when driving a vehicle in the state. Therefore, you should promptly replace drivers license in NY whenever your original license is lost, stolen or incurs a significant amount of damage. For example, if some of the text on your document is illegible or the photo is no longer clear, then you must replace your license.
